WILLIAM RUDOLF CASON, also known as "Man Man" & Kiffy" was born January 18, 1990 to Tamla Denise Adams and William Washington Cason in Baltimore, MD. William suddenly departed this life on November 19, 2018. William was educated in the Baltimore City education system.
William was a prolific athlete in basketball, football, softball and his favorite and most successful was boxing. His highest and proudest achievements was fighting the Nation Silver Glove Championship in Kansas City, M.O. he fought the standing champion to a draw. To crown the champion the officials counted the fouls. He did not win the belt, but left ranked #2 in the nation! During his teenage years was featured on an episode the HBO classic "The Wire", doing his boxing thing.
William was known for his charm and well-mannered disposition. He loved his children more than anything in this world: They Mean The World to Him! He enjoyed making videos, listening to music and spending time with his Queen and family.
